The European Commission says the CRA introduces mandatory cybersecurity requirements covering product planning, design, development, and maintenance. Reporting obligations apply from September 11, 2026, while the main requirements apply from December 11, 2027. That makes the timing rather less comfortable than a quick glance at “2027” might suggest.

This matters particularly for small and midsize embedded teams. A connected product may combine firmware, an operating system, third-party libraries, cloud services, mobile applications, and update infrastructure. CRA readiness therefore depends on knowing what is inside the product, who is responsible for each part, how security decisions are recorded, and how vulnerabilities will be handled throughout the support period.

For engineers, the practical questions are familiar even when the regulation is not: How are security requirements translated into design decisions? Where should reviews and approval gates occur? What evidence must be retained? How should software components and dependencies be tracked? And what happens when a vulnerability appears after thousands of devices have already been deployed?
